How To Restore Sound Driver on Windows 10 | Reinstall Audio Driver


Trying to restore sound driver on your system can be a tiresome task when you have absolutely no idea about how to fix audio drivers on your Windows 10 computer.

Restore Sound Driver

Recently people have been complaining about Audio driver issues on Windows 10, which started showing up after users downloaded the latest version of this Operating system.

So, if you are experiencing sound issues in your computer you may see following error messages on your screen:

  • MIDI output error detected
  • CD audio device is in use by another application
  • WAV sound playback error detected
  • Your audio hardware is unable to play the file.

These errors indicate that you need to reinstall, fix or restore sound driver on Windows 10. Now, usually Windows is designed to automatically remove all drivers and applications that may be incompatible with it, and these issues occur when your drivers are outdated or there are some other hardware issues or possibly a malware infection.

Hardware issues can be resolved by checking your audio outlets and cables, while malware issues can be treated by scanning your system using an anti-malware system and repair toolkit.

If you have figured out the hardware and malware issues and are still facing problems with audio issues, then you really need to learn how to restore sound driver.

Ways to Restore Sound drivers on Windows 10

The simplest and easiest solution to fix sound drivers on Windows 10 is by using a sophisticated driver updater tool for Windows 10. 

Method 1 – Restore Sound Driver Using a Driver Updater Tool – Most recommended solution!

A sorted way to fix sound driver on your computer would be to reinstall the audio driver, but this method offers you an in-depth guide on how to handle this situation in the simplest manner.

We recommend using Driver Easy to resolve any kind of driver related issues within minutes and with the least amount of efforts required.

How to restore sound drivers on windows 10- Update outdated drivers

Using this smart driver updater you can ensure optimized performance of your computer functions. Not only updated drivers can enhance the performance of your computer, but can also increase security and stability.

Restore sound driver using Driver Easy requires only 4 simple steps-

  1. Download and Install Driver Easy on your system

free windows download button

2. Complete the system scan to detect outdated or missing drivers.


3. Backup your existing drivers

backup drivers from driver easy

4. Update in a single click.

Update outdated drivers with Driver Easy

If an audio driver is the culprit for the sound related malfunctions on your system, then this issue will be quickly resolved by using the above mentioned driver updater. Not only does it scan the system for corrupted or outdated drivers, it also creates a backup of the existing drivers before updating the drivers on your system. This can be an easy way to restore sound driver on your Windows PC.

free windows download button

Method 2 – Uninstall and Reinstall Audio driver using Device Manager on Windows 10

This may be a little complicated for naive users and people who are not much tech-friendly. Follow these steps to diagnose the problem, and understand how to reinstall and restore sound drivers on Windows 10, and optimize your system.

Step 1: Diagnosing the real problem

Now, if you are not really sure that audio driver is the reason for your problem, then perform the following steps:

  1. Right click Windows Key (symbol) and select Device Manager, or press Windows Key + R to open the run dialog and type devmgmt.msc and Enter OK.
  2. Click on Sound, Video and Game controllers.
  3. Look for Realtek High Definition Audio in the expanded list and if you see a yellow triangle with an exclamation mark on it, then it indicates that you need to fix and restore sound driver.

Step 2: Steps to reinstall audio drivers on Windows 10

Follow the given set of instructions to reinstall sound drivers on Windows 10:

  1. Press Windows Key + R, and type devmgmt.msc and Enter/OK, or simply right click the Windows Key and select Device Manager.
  2. Click on Sound, Video and Game controllers
  3. Right click on Realtek High Definition Audio Driver and click Uninstall, and confirm by checking the box in front of Delete the driver software for this device, as shown in the image below.
  4. Restart your PC.
  5. Again, open Device Manager as already explained above.
  6. Click on Sound, Video and Game controllers, again
  7. Right click on Realtek High Definition Audio Driver and then click Scan for hardware changes.
  8. If your system fails to detect the missing driver, and cannot install the latest version of the driver then you need to navigate to the official realtek website in order to download the current version of the Audio Driver that corresponds to the Windows 10 type on your system.

Method 3.  Restore Sound Driver By Updating The Sound Driver In Device Manager

This step can help you restore sound driver by updating it on your Windows 10 computer.

  1. Go to Device Manager
  2. Click on Sound, Video and Game controllers
  3. Look for the device that has SST as a part of the name, then right click and select Update Driver.
  4. When a new window opens, select Browse my computer for driver software and click Next.
  5. Select High Definition Audio and click Next. This will restore sound driver functions and it will work perfectly.

Learning how to reinstall audio driver on Windows 10 is not a difficult task to do, even if you are a novice user. There are ways you can handle and fix sound driver on Windows 10, and as explained above, the most recommended and user friendly method of doing so will only take you a few minutes and a couple of steps if you use an efficient driver updater tool like Driver Easy to restore sound driver.

Diagnosing and fixing audio driver issues can be a little tiresome and confusing if you are not using any tool for it, but the steps mentioned above will definitely help you in finding the problem and to restore sound driver on your Windows PC.

At times, the problem comes up because an incorrect audio driver is included in the update. Even Microsoft has mentioned inclusion of incorrect audio drivers in the Windows update to be one of the reasons for sound troubles in your system. However, there are a simple set of steps that can help you fix audio driver issue caused by this problem-

  1. Go to Device Manager.
  2. Click on Sound, Video and Game Controllers.
  3. Search for the Realtek device that has a yellow triangle with “?” sign, and select it.
  4. In the view menu, click on Devices by connection.
  5. Verify the Parent device.
  6. Right click on controller device and click on properties.
  7. In the new window that opens up, click on the Driver tab and check the version of your driver.
  8. If the driver version in your system shows to be, then you have an incorrect driver.
  9. Click on Uninstall Device and allow changes.
  10. Restart your device and see if your audio works.

Optimize Your System Now!

Efficient functionality of the drivers on your system can be easily ensured by using a driver updater tool that helps you optimize the performance of your device in a few simple steps.

If you are someone who struggles with following manual instructions while trying to fix audio driver issues, then this article will help you in many ways.

We have tested these solutions for how to reinstall and restore sound driver” to ensure that they work efficiently in helping you restore sound driver on Windows 10. Do tell us in the comments section if this article was useful for you.